Jquery Form插件:Ajax表单提交与文件上传

需积分: 9 23 下载量 48 浏览量 更新于2024-09-20 收藏 48KB DOC 举报
"jQuery表单提交相关的资源,包括jQuery框架软件包和Form插件的下载,以及Form插件的简单入门和详细使用方法的链接。" jQuery是一个广泛使用的JavaScript库,它简化了HTML文档遍历、事件处理、动画以及Ajax交互等任务。在表单提交方面,jQuery提供了一个强大的Form插件,支持Ajax方式提交表单,使得用户可以在不刷新页面的情况下进行数据提交,提升用户体验。 1. **jQuery Form 插件** jQuery Form插件是用于增强HTML表单功能的工具,特别强调对Ajax提交的支持,同时包括Ajax文件上传功能。这个插件非常实用,几乎可以满足日常开发中的各种表单交互需求。 2. **下载资源** - **jQuery框架软件包**:文件名为`jquery.rar`,大小为29KB,可以通过提供的链接进行下载。 - **Form插件**:文件名为`jquery.form.rar`,大小为7KB,同样提供下载链接。 3. **Form插件简单入门** - **创建表单**:首先,你需要创建一个标准的HTML表单,例如`<form id="myForm" action="comment.php" method="post">`,其中包含了输入字段,如`<input type="text" name="name">`和`<textarea name="comment"></textarea>`,以及提交按钮`<input type="submit" value="Submit Comment">`。 - **引入jQuery和Form插件**:在HTML文档的`<head>`部分,引入jQuery库(`jquery.js`)和Form插件(`form.js`)的脚本文件。 - **使用jQuery绑定表单**:利用jQuery的`$(document).ready()`函数确保DOM加载完成后,使用`.ajaxForm()`方法绑定表单。例如: ```javascript $(document).ready(function() { $('#myForm').ajaxForm(function() { alert("Thank you for your comment!"); }); }); ``` 这段代码会在表单提交后触发回调函数,显示“Thank you for your comment!”的提示。 4. **Form插件详细使用方法及应用实例** 对于更复杂的用法和具体示例,可以访问提供的链接:http://www.malsup.com/jquery/form/。该网站提供了详细的API文档和多种使用场景的实例,包括异步文件上传、进度条显示、自定义回调函数等。 通过以上步骤,开发者可以轻松实现基于jQuery的Ajax表单提交,从而提高应用程序的交互性和用户体验。jQuery Form插件的灵活性和易用性使其成为处理表单提交的理想选择。